Keywords: Michigan Notice of Dismissal of Employee, types, termination, employment, at-will, separation agreement, layoff A Michigan Notice of Dismissal of Employee is a legal document that signifies the termination of an employee's employment in Michigan. Under Michigan law, employment relationships are generally deemed to be at-will, meaning that either the employer or the employee can terminate the employment relationship at any time and for any reason, provided it is not discriminatory or a violation of any contractual obligations. The notice typically outlines the essential details of the termination, such as the effective date of termination, the reason for termination, and any additional information or requirements for the employee. It serves as a formal communication to the employee regarding their employment termination, which allows them to be aware of the company's decision and take appropriate actions. In Michigan, there may be different types of notices of dismissal for employees depending on the circumstances of the termination. These types can include: 1. Termination for cause: This occurs when an employer terminates an employee due to misconduct, violation of company policies, or poor performance. In such cases, the notice of dismissal will specify the reasons for termination. 2. Termination without cause: In situations where an employer decides to terminate an employee without any specific reason or cause, the notice of dismissal will state the termination is without cause. This type of termination may often be related to layoff or downsizing decisions. 3. Termination by mutual agreement: Sometimes, the employer and employee may reach a mutual understanding terminating the employment relationship. In this scenario, a notice of dismissal will be created to formalize the agreement, outlining any severance package, benefits, or conditions agreed upon by both parties. It is important to note that a Michigan Notice of Dismissal of Employee does not necessarily need to be a standalone document. Employers may choose to include it within a separation agreement, which is a comprehensive document that outlines the terms and conditions of the employee's departure, including severance pay, continuation of benefits, non-disclosure agreements, and more. Michigan is an employment-at-will state. This means that an employer or employee may generally terminate an employment relationship at any time and for any reason, unless a law or agreement provides otherwise.

Termination of employment refers to the end of an employee's work with a company. Termination may be voluntary, as when a worker leaves of their own accord. Involuntary termination occurs when a company downsizes, makes layoffs, or fires an employee.
